One important element of contemporary cybersecurity methods is the release of Security Operations Center (SOC) services, which allow organizations to keep track of, discover, and respond to arising hazards in actual time. SOC services are crucial in taking care of the intricacies of cloud atmospheres, using experience in guarding essential data and systems versus cyber dangers. Furthermore, software-defined wide-area network (SD-WAN) solutions have become indispensable to maximizing network performance and enhancing security across distributed places. By integrating SD-WAN with Secure Access Service Edge (SASE), businesses can take advantage of a unified security design that safeguards data and networks from the edge to the core.

The SASE framework incorporates sophisticated technologies like SD-WAN, safe and secure web portals, zero-trust network gain access to, and cloud-delivered security services to create an alternative security architecture. SASE SD-WAN makes certain that data traffic is smartly routed, enhanced, and safeguarded as it takes a trip across different networks, offering companies boosted exposure and control. The SASE edge, a crucial part of the architecture, supplies a scalable and safe and secure platform for deploying security services more detailed to the user, minimizing latency and boosting customer experience.

With the rise of remote job and the raising number of endpoints linking to company networks, endpoint detection and response (EDR) solutions have acquired extremely important significance. EDR devices are made to discover and remediate dangers on endpoints such as laptop computers, desktops, and mobile gadgets, ensuring that prospective violations are promptly contained and reduced. By incorporating EDR with SASE security solutions, organizations can develop extensive threat defense systems that extend their whole IT landscape.

Unified threat management (UTM) systems give an all-encompassing method to cybersecurity by integrating crucial security functionalities into a single platform. These systems provide firewall software capacities, invasion detection and avoidance, web content filtering, and virtual private networks, among other features. By consolidating multiple security functions, UTM solutions simplify security management and reduce costs, making them an attractive option for resource-constrained enterprises.

Penetration testing, frequently referred to as pen testing, is one more important element of a robust cybersecurity technique. This process involves substitute cyber-attacks to recognize susceptabilities and weak points within IT systems. By carrying out routine penetration tests, companies can review their security actions and make educated choices to improve their defenses. Pen tests give valuable understandings right into network security service efficiency, guaranteeing that vulnerabilities are addressed prior to they can be made use of by malicious actors.

In the realm of network security solutions, Security Orchestration, Automation, and Response (SOAR) systems have obtained importance for their role in simplifying occurrence response processes. SOAR solutions automate repeated tasks, associate data from numerous sources, and orchestrate response activities, enabling security groups to manage cases much more successfully. These solutions equip organizations to react to threats with rate and accuracy, enhancing their total security position.

As businesses operate throughout multiple cloud settings, multi-cloud solutions have come to be vital for taking care of resources and services throughout various cloud suppliers. Multi-cloud techniques permit organizations to prevent supplier lock-in, enhance durability, and utilize the very best services each provider uses. This approach requires innovative cloud networking solutions that provide safe and smooth connectivity in between various cloud platforms, making sure data is accessible and secured no matter its area.

Security Operations Center as a Service (SOCaaS) represents a paradigm shift in just how companies come close to network security. By outsourcing SOC operations to specialized suppliers, businesses can access a wealth of know-how and sources without the need for considerable in-house financial investment. SOCaaS solutions use comprehensive monitoring, threat detection, and event response services, equipping companies to secure their electronic ecosystems successfully.

In the area of networking, SD-WAN solutions have actually revolutionized how companies link their branch offices, remote workers, and data. By leveraging software-defined technologies, SD-WAN provides dynamic traffic management, improved application performance, and enhanced security. This makes it an optimal solution for organizations seeking to modernize their network infrastructure and adapt to the needs of electronic makeover.
